FRA and TRAG Announce New Global Strategic Alliance

October 29, 2015

Joint offering will provide corporations and law firms with a bespoke, cost effective and conflict-free service.

The Risk Advisory Group (Risk Advisory), the global risk consultancy, and Forensic Risk Alliance (FRA), the forensic accounting e-discovery, data management and analytics experts, have entered into a strategic alliance that will enable them to offer a complete international investigations and compliance due diligence service to their growing client base.

Both companies have a strong track record in supporting their clients in pre and post M&A reviews and through regulatory action and criminal investigations in all parts of the world.

Risk Advisory and FRA's proven knowledge and judgement coupled with a number of proprietary technologies will enable them to help clients challenged by an ever more complex business and regulatory environment, wherever they are in the world. The combination of FRA's permanent data centres and its fully transportable e-discovery platform will allow the partners to comply with increasingly stringent data control requirements, which often require data to be handled and stored in the country where the work is being undertaken.

LUMA, Risk Advisory's new online due diligence platform, which has been developed in response to the growing complexity of compliance, will help bring transparency and control to all of clients' third party relationships in a secure environment.

Bill Waite, Group CEO of The Risk Advisory Group comments: "We have already collaborated with Forensic Risk Alliance on a number of projects and now look forward to formalising our relationship. FRA has an excellent reputation and really adds to the service we are able to offer our clients around the world. Together we believe we can offer global companies a specialist, bespoke and cost effective alternative to existing providers."

Toby Duthie, Partner at Forensic Risk Alliance adds: "This strategic alliance will enable us to take advantage of complementary skills and geographical reach in order for both businesses to offer a more holistic service to our clients. We are really looking forward to working together and helping our clients."
